Traditional delay feedback returns the output to the input, creating a smooth exponential decay. The v7’s feedback path routes the already-granulated signal back through the jitter and window processors. Consequently, each repeat does not simply get quieter; it gets more broken . By the third or fourth repeat, a kick drum can evolve into a shuffling, pitch-descending rain of clicks, while a vocal phrase degrades into a whisper of its own syllables reversed and scattered.
